A quick explore Japanese pop society and perhaps they are almost everywhere. Representations out-of teenage women in paintings, album covers, graffiti, cartoon, manga, journals, games, commercial texts and a whole lot away from social factors.

Today, the image of one’s teenage student while the paraphernalia you to definitely border her was just modern-day The japanese, at the very least, the newest The japanese that’s massively understood about west.

However, once we glance at these types of familiar and you can preferred pictures regarding younger Japanese feminine, we have to ask ourselves whenever we actually know the real individuals about the individuals media icons, whenever we very understand and are usually able to know the true identity across the the one that the fresh pop machines built for them.

And no other was able to communicate this identity, it real title of one’s Japanese childhood much better than brand new photographic works away from “Hiromix”, Hiromi Toshikawa.

Produced within the 1976, Hiromix is a beneficial Tokyo picture taking whom, also Yurie Nagashima and Mika Ninagawa, is the head instigator of a photographic path in which, fostered by the a social change, section & take cameras and the ‘Purikura’ (Printing Club) people, driven of the kiosks and money-operate photos servers, Japanese young people, and especially, teenage Japanese feminine on the very early 90’s, got cardio stage for the a special artwork vocabulary.

When you’re still section of an underground way, their advancement emerged compliment of more conventional function, whenever she claimed the newest 1995 The brand new Cosmos away from Picture taking Award, paid by Cannon and you can chosen by Nobuyushi Araki, the fresh new icon off sensual photography and Japanese photo diary.

Their unique granted, “Seventeen Girl Months”, contains fifty pages of photos off their particular lifestyle as a twelfth grade older. Self-portraits inside her undergarments, items inside her area including their unique tv and you can overflowing dogs, photos off their particular half-ate break fast, fuzzy portraits regarding their unique nearest and dearest and you will activities, images you to definitely assisted to construct an environment of the brand new thoroughly feminine, personal and you will not familiar to help you a nation familiar with extremely sexualized representations of women, created, needless to say, by guys.

In the same year, Studio Voice magazine, centered on young people moves, however with a base away from center-aged professional photographers who’d nothing in connection with its readers, awarded a volume serious about young photographers, interested in a separate system.

Particularly lobby led to volume 243 of one’s mag under the term “We like Hiromix”, devoted entirely so you can their particular really works, which kissbrides.com Get the facts have a profile authored by members of the family, family members and you can Nobuyoshi Araki himself

Hiromix, after that 18 yrs old, is actually some of those professional photographers exactly who answered the decision along with her performs achieved a commercial milestone with the book from frequency 236, pleasant a gathering regarding people, photos aficionados, experts and you will central figures of the typical equivalent such as for instance Takashi Homma.

Hiromix’s achievement and her influence on photo culture are zero coincidence. After the explosion of your own economic ripple of your own 1980’s, Japan, in 90’s, plunged toward an overall economy you to moved on the focus into those whom generate and you will profile pop culture.

The big firms that blossomed during this time and the salaries they reduced, helped the fresh new salaryman provide all of the business, regarding bars and you can dining, so you’re able to art galleries in addition to their exponents.

Therefore, women obtained a holiday, traditionalist and you may almost ornamental role. The fresh acting globe plus the development of brand new idol occurrence away from merely “cute” idiosyncrasy, cemented just how feminine have been seen of the their people.

That isn’t stunning that most greatest photographic phrases of this day followed so it trend. Evidence of which can be the fresh new portraits of Nobuyushi Araki, Eikoh Hosoe and you may Shoji Ueda that, when you find yourself becoming not less visual, depicted a masculine viewpoint.
